Win10缺失Hyper-V固件,解决方案来了!

win10没有hyper-v固件

时间:2024-12-02 21:42


Win10没有Hyper-V固件:挑战、解决方案与未来展望 在数字化时代,虚拟化技术已成为企业IT架构中不可或缺的一部分,它不仅极大地提高了资源利用率,还促进了开发和测试的灵活性

    在众多虚拟化解决方案中,Hyper-V作为微软Windows Server和Windows 10专业版、企业版及教育版内置的虚拟化平台,凭借其无缝集成、高效管理和强大的安全性,赢得了众多用户的青睐

    然而,当部分用户尝试在Windows 10上启用Hyper-V功能时,却遭遇了“Win10没有Hyper-V固件”的困扰

    这一看似简单的问题,实则涉及到系统配置、硬件支持及微软策略等多个层面

    本文将深入探讨这一问题的根源、提供有效的解决方案,并展望Hyper-V及虚拟化技术的未来发展

     一、问题的根源解析 1. 系统版本与配置限制 首先,需要明确的是,并非所有版本的Windows 10都支持Hyper-V

    具体而言,Hyper-V功能仅包含在Windows 10专业版、企业版和教育版中,家庭版用户是无法直接使用的

    此外,即使是符合条件的版本,也需要确保系统已启用特定的硬件虚拟化支持,这通常意味着CPU需要支持Intel VT-x或AMD-V技术,并且BIOS/UEFI设置中必须启用虚拟化技术(VT-d或SVM)

     2. 固件与BIOS设置 “Win10没有Hyper-V固件”的提示,有时并非字面意义上的缺少固件,而是指向了BIOS/UEFI层面的设置问题

    如果CPU支持虚拟化技术,但BIOS/UEFI中未开启相应选项,系统将无法利用这些硬件特性,从而导致Hyper-V无法安装或启动

    因此,正确配置BIOS/UEFI成为解决此类问题的关键步骤之一

     3. 系统更新与兼容性 操作系统的更新也会影响Hyper-V的可用性

    在某些情况下,Windows Update可能包含了对Hyper-V的改进或修复,而旧版本的Windows 10可能因缺少这些更新而无法支持Hyper-V

    此外,随着硬件技术的不断进步,新的CPU和主板可能需要最新的BIOS/UEFI版本才能与Hyper-V完全兼容

     二、解决方案与实践 1. 确认系统版本与配置 面对“Win10没有Hyper-V固件”的问题,第一步是确认你的Windows 10版本是否支持Hyper-V

    可以通过“设置”>“系统”>“关于”查看系统信息,确认是否为专业版、企业版或教育版

    同时,检查CPU型号和BIOS/UEFI设置,确保虚拟化技术已被启用

     2. 更新BIOS/UEFI 如果确认系统配置无误,接下来应检查并更新BIOS/UEFI

    访问主板制造商的官方网站,下载并安装最新的BIOS/UEFI版本

    这一过程可能涉及重启计算机并进入BIOS/UEFI设置界面进行手动更新,务必遵循制造商提供的指南操作,以避免因不当